Output 752637725716de7344dc7fc6ef52f55c2abd8153d1a86f713151c07eb87c7757:0

value
1788948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51c86376f355a3f6d55d851d6a1121583cc31d05 OP_EQUALVERIFY OP_CHECKSIG
address
18TRnn78Chw6VLEkbuZyvJ1Wjks6bDRbya
transaction
752637725716de7344dc7fc6ef52f55c2abd8153d1a86f713151c07eb87c7757
spent
true